Mindware has signed a distribution agreement with Everfox (formerly Forcepoint Federal), strengthening its cybersecurity offering with a portfolio of high-assurance solutions trusted by government and critical infrastructure sectors worldwide.
RELATED: Mindware launches East Africa operations with Nairobi hub, strengthens digital transformation in the region
Under this agreement, Mindware will distribute Everfox’s advanced cybersecurity technologies across the United Arab Emirates, Saudi Arabia, Oman, Kuwait, Bahrain, Pakistan, Yemen, Qatar, Egypt, Jordan, Lebanon, Iraq, Libya, Algeria, Tunisia, Côte d’Ivoire, Mali, Mauritania, Senegal, Cameroon and Congo.
